Dehradun, 3 Aug: The Uttarakhand State Legal Services Authority, Nainital, has directed that a National Lok Adalat will be organised in Dehradun district on 12 September 2026. This was shared by Secretary of the District Legal Services Authority, Dehradun, Seema Dungrakoti. She has appealed to the citizens and litigants to avail maximum benefit of the Lok Adalat.

Dungrakoti stated that the cases amenable to settlement such as compoundable criminal matters, Section 138 NI Act cases, motor accident compensation claims, bank loan and recovery disputes, matrimonial issues, labour and civil cases, electricity and water‑related disputes and other compromise‑based matters will be resolved swiftly on the basis of mutual agreement. Interested parties may submit applications in the concerned court either personally or through their advocates by 11 September 2026.

According to the District Legal Services Authority, disposal of cases through the National Lok Adalat takes place in a simple, speedy and amicable atmosphere, saving both time and money for litigants. In eligible cases, refund of court fees may also be granted. The decision of the Lok Adalat is final and binding on both parties.

Seema Dungrakoti emphasised that the National Lok Adalat is not merely a forum for disposal of cases but also an effective platform for dialogue, compromise and promotion of social harmony. She urged the residents of the district to present matters that can be resolved through mutual consent in the Lok Adalat to secure early justice and derive maximum benefit from this alternative dispute resolution mechanism.
